Hour (Montreal), June 19 2008:
It’s impossible to dislike a show like this one, whose humour runs the gamut from “heh” to “I can’t believe he fucking did that,” and which shows a lot of sculpted stripper-ish ass really early on. Venue B holds inside it one of the secrets of life, a cathartic experience which excites the frontal lobe, the small intestine, the left ear, the damaged soul and the perineum all at once. Musical, righteous and sly, Glen Callender should, before, after and during all of his shows, feel both ashamed and extremely proud of himself. — (Dave Jaffer)
